Between performances. Illustration shows a scene on a stage with a large table and many actors and actresses engaged in various activities; on the far left is a Christmas tree with decorations based on the characters from the Harriet Beecher Stowe novel Uncle Toms Cabin, at top is an angel labeled Haley, and moving down the tree is a playing card spade labeled Marks, a black doll labeled Simon Legree, a champagne bottle labeled Mrs. Ophelia, a bottle of face powder labeled Topsey, a dog labeled Eliza, and at the bottom, a whip labeled Uncle Tom. On the floor next to the tree is a jug labeled Eagle Hotel Main Street. Date 1907 December 4. Between performances.
